Cantor Fitzgerald raises Cleanspark target to $26
Cantor Fitzgerald analyst Brett Knoblauch maintained an Overweight rating for Cleanspark (NASDAQ: CLSK) and raised the price target from $17 to $26, reflecting a positive outlook on the company's valuation.
